About the Role
This is a fantastic opportunity for a heritage professional with at least 3 years' experience, ideally with a background in either the private or public sector. You'll be joining a friendly and supportive team, working on a wide range of exciting projects including sustainable urban extensions, solar farms, historic barn conversions and listed building schemes.
You'll be involved in managing your own caseload, building relationships with clients, and developing specialist expertise in areas that interest you most. The role offers real autonomy, career development and the chance to contribute to a growing team.
Key Responsibilities
Preparing Heritage Impact Assessments
Advising on statutory consents
Contributing to feasibility studies, appeals and regeneration projects
Providing on-site advice and support to clients
Undertaking desk-based research, building recording surveys and site analysis
Supporting and mentoring junior team members where appropriate
Engaging with a wide client base including private individuals, developers, local authorities and estatesWhat They're Looking For
Degree in a related field (e.g. town planning, architecture, conservation, architectural history etc.)
Membership of IHBC (associate or full) or similar accreditation
Minimum of 3 years' relevant experience in heritage planning or conservation
Strong written communication and report-writing skills
Ability to lead projects or a clear desire to grow into that responsibility
Comfortable working collaboratively with multi-disciplinary teams and clients
A driving licence and access to a vehicle for site visits
